20-Min Polish Custard Buns
Crispy-bottomed yeast buns with sweet vanilla custard filling, baked until golden. A Polish bakery classic that tastes like you spent hours proofing dough—but doesn't.

Ingredients
- 1 sheet (8–10 oz) refrigerated puff pastry or crescent roll dough
- 1 box (3.4 oz) instant vanilla pudding mix
- 1.25 cup whole milk
- 2 tbsp granulated sugar
- 1 whole egg yolk
- 2 tbsp butter, melted
Instructions
- 1
Whisk pudding mix into milk until thick, ~2 minutes. Let sit 1 minute to set.
- 2
Cut pastry into 4 equal rectangles. Spread 3 tbsp custard down the center of each.
- 3
Roll each rectangle tightly around the filling, sealing the seam with a pinch.
- 4
Place seam-side down on a parchment-lined sheet pan, spacing 2 inches apart.
- 5
Brush tops with melted butter. Sprinkle sugar over each bun.
- 6
Bake at 400°F for 12–14 minutes until deep golden and bottoms are crispy.
